unprogressive

 

Definitions from WordNet

Adjective unprogressive has 1 sense
  1. fusty, standpat, unprogressive, nonprogressive - old-fashioned and out of date
    Antonym: liberal (indirect, via conservative)

unprogressive

Adjective

1. resistant to or opposed to progress; not wanting or willing to change or improve

Example sentence: The unprogressive attitude of the old generation often hinders societal advancements.

Noun

1. a person who resists or opposes progress

Example sentence: The unprogressives in the committee were against implementing any new policies.
